## Night-Shift Access — Support Team

Support staff on the overnight rota at the Harwick Annex enter through the east service door between 22:00 and 06:00. The main lobby is locked during these hours, and the facilities desk should not buzz anyone in manually. Badges must be worn visibly at all times. The current door-pass code for the east entrance is listed below.

door code, bafog-kawip: bdg-HQ-8

Subject: Cooler run — Marleth field clinic

Dispatch desk: the insulated medical cooler for the Marleth field clinic leaves Bryden depot at 06:40 tomorrow. Contents are temperature-logged; the records team should file the printed log strip with the run sheet on return. Cooler must stay upright and unopened in transit. For the clinic hand-over, the courier will follow the confidential instruction below:

courier memo of yajef-bajep: the frawyn jordor courier leaves the norwyn ledger at gate 2781 under passcode 330769

Runbook: account recovery — read-replica lag alarm. When the Quillbrook lag alarm fires above 90 seconds, recovery lookups on the Tindervale replica may return stale account states. Pause the recovery queue, fail reads over to the primary, and note the switch in the sync log for Friday's review. Lag usually clears within ten minutes; if not, page the data-tier rotation. To authorize the failover in the Marrowgate console, an operator must enter the standing recovery passphrase, which is:

vault phrase of fahif-kafog = istdor-caseth-holox-holir-fraox-noviel

## Build Provenance: Sproutly Scheduler

Hey release folks — here's how we track where Sproutly builds come from. Every watering-scheduler release is built in the sealed pipeline, and the manifest records the source revision, the dependency lockfile hash, and which greenhouse profiles were bundled. No hand-built artifacts allowed anymore, even for hotfixes (yes, we learned that the hard way). Before promoting to production, double-check the manifest matches the staging run. Each promoted release is stamped with the trace token below.

session token of kahog-bahif = htk9_f63daec35